WebFeb 6, 2024 · The answer depends on the helicopter type, purpose, and size. Most civilian helicopters have seats for a pilot and four passengers. Also, helicopter cabins are configurable for different seating requirements. For example, sightseeing and charter helicopters can seat between 6 to 8 passengers depending on the cabin seat configuration. WebWhen the wind blows from the left hand side of the helicopter this thrust the tail rotor is creating gets blown back into the tail rotor. This reduces the thrust it creates and therefore alters the balance of thrust/fuselage torque and can allow the tail of the aircraft to begin to turn to the left uncommanded. 3.
